TalkingDrum
A West African drum with an hour glass shape. The two heads of the drum are connected by ropes. Head tension is changed when the ropes are squeezed under the performer's arm. The performer's other arm is used to play the drum with a curved stick. The pitch of the drum is controlled in patterns to mimic talking.
